29 in Roman Numerals = XXIX

The number 29 is written as XXIX in Roman numerals.

29 =
XXIX
Breakdown: X = 10 (x2) + IX = 9

Roman Numeral Rules Used

Roman numerals use seven symbols: I (1), V (5), X (10), L (50), C (100), D (500), and M (1000). Numbers are formed by combining symbols and adding their values. When a smaller symbol appears before a larger one, it is subtracted (e.g., IV = 4, IX = 9, XL = 40, XC = 90, CD = 400, CM = 900).

To convert 29: start with the largest possible symbol and subtract its value, repeating until the remainder is zero. The result is XXIX.
